REMARKS.
Captain Thomsett draws the Salary of Collector of Light Dues, since Oth August, 1877, (C. S. O. No. 1920). Captain McEuen draws half of his Salary while Acting Deputy Superintendent of Police, since 6th August, 1877.
Mers. Mucharlo and Alves received $15 each per month, and Mr. Botelho $10 per month, since 6th August, 1877, from the half pay of Mr. Sampson received $20 per month, since 18th August, 1877, from the half pay of Captain McEuen.
